Good point, Ed, but even a Pygmy Rattler can rot off a finger [img]modules/Forum/images/smiles/icon_eek.gif[/img] The severity of a bite involves several things: Snake Species, size, how much venom injected; victim size, health, and allergies; treament recieved, the list goes on and on. But as a general rule, there is going to be some tissue damage from a moderate to severe envenomation from any crotalid. Although I have seen some strange effects in the recent EDB bite. The symptoms were almost completely related to neurotoxins with very little tissue damage. This is scary that the rattlers are seemingly developing a venom more comparable to a cobra.
